ARTICLE IX. MORTGAGES 20050 4121 <br />Section 1. Notice to Executive Board. <br />A unit owner who mortgages his unit shall notify the Executive Board. The <br />Board shall maintain such information in a book entitled "Mortgages of Units ". <br />Section 2. Notice of Default. <br />The Executive Board, when giving notice to a unit owner of a default in paying <br />assessments or other default, shall send a copy of such notice to each holder of a <br />mortgage covering such unit whose name and address has theretofore been furnished <br />to the Executive Board. <br />Section 3. Examination of Books. <br />Each unit owner and each mortgagee of a unit shall be permitted to examine the <br />books of account of the Association at a reasonable time, on business days, but not <br />more than once every three (3) months without just cause. <br />ARTICLE X. DESTRUCTION DAMAGE OR OBSOLESCENT <br />ASSOCIATION AS ATTORNEY -IN -FACT <br />Section 1. Associatian Attorne -in -Fact. <br />These By -Laws, as a part of the Master Deed and Declaration, hereby made <br />mandatory and irrevocable the appointment of the Association as attorney -in -fact to <br />deal with the property and destruction, obsolescence, repair, construction, <br />improvement and maintenance, all according to the provisions. of this Article. Title to <br />any condominium unit is declared and expressly made subject to the terms and <br />conditions hereof, and acceptance by any grantee of a deed or other instrument of <br />conveyance from the Declarant or from any owner as grantor shall constitute and <br />appoint the Association his true and lawful attorney in his name, place and stead for <br />the purpose of dealing with the property upon its damage or destruction or <br />obsolescence as is hereinafter provided. As attorney -in -fact, the Association, by its <br />President and Secretary or its other duly authorized officers or agents, shall have full <br />and complete authorization, right and power to, make, execute and deliver any <br />contract, deed or any other instrument with respect to the interest of a unit owner <br />which is necessary and appropriate to exercise ;the powers granted in this Article. <br />Repair and reconstruction of the improvements, as used in the succeeding Sections of <br />this Article means restoring the improvements to substantially the same condition in <br />which they existed prior to the damage,. with each unit and the general and limited <br />common elements having substantially.the same vertical and horizontal boundaries as <br />before. <br />Section 2.
